Corso Vittorio Emanuele II, 39 - Roma 0669207671

Ingegneria informatica (Anno Accademico 2018/2019) - Ingegneria Informatica (ad esaurimento)

Reti di calcolatori


CFU: 9
Lingua contenuti:Inglese
Descrizione dell'insegnamento
Il corso intende prima fornire una panoramica sui sistemi di comunicazione in generale ed una conoscenza di base delle reti di calcolatori (architetture, protocolli ed applicazioni) per poi approfondire temi avanzati sulla progettazione e sulla gestione delle reti di calcolatori e dei relativi servizi. Il corso fa particolare riferimento alle reti locali e geografiche e alla loro interconnessione.
Prerequisiti
Conoscenze di informatica di base, programmazione in linguaggio C.
Scopi
Dopo aver superato l’esame si ritiene che lo studente sia in grado di:
Comprendere ed usare le terminologie ed i metodi relativi agli argomenti trattati;
Analizzare un progetto di una rete locale o geografica;
Definire le specifiche di progetto di una rete locale o geografica;
Progettare configurazioni di rete avanzate ed applicazioni software.
Contenuti
I temi principali trattati durante il corso sono:
Servizi offerti ed architetture dalle reti di calcolatori,
Il livello fisico,
Il cablaggio strutturato nelle reti di calcolatori,
Il livello data-link,
Il livello network,
Il livello trasporto,
Il livello applicativo,
Casi di studio,
La progettazione delle reti,
Il routing nelle reti IP,
Il collegamento agli Internet Service Provider (ISP) e problematiche di sicurezza,
Analisi dei protocolli applicativi,
Multimedialità in rete,
Tecnologie per le reti future.
Testi
A.S. Tanenbaum: Fondamenti di reti di calcolatori. Pearson Italia, 2013
A.S. Tanenbaum et al.: Reti di calcolatori. 5. edizione, Ediz. Mylab. con aggiornamento online, 2018
A.S. Tanenbaum et al.: Computer Networks, Global Edition, 6th edition, 2021
W. Stallings: Data and Computer communications, Tenth Edition, Pearson 2014
Esercitazioni
Le esercitazioni hanno come scopo primario la comprensione dei concetti fondamentali sviluppati durante l’intero corso. Lo svolgimento delle esercitazioni rientra nelle attività di valutazione in itinere e feedback individuale.
Docente/Tutor Responsabile insegnamento
Emanuel Weitschek
Docenti video
Prof. Mario Baldi - Politecnico di Torino (Torino - Italy)
Elenco delle lezioni
Mario Baldi
Mario Baldi
Mario Baldi
    •  Lezione n. 4: Error control  Vai alla lezione
Mario Baldi
Mario Baldi
Mario Baldi
Mario Baldi
Mario Baldi
Mario Baldi
Mario Baldi
Mario Baldi
    •  Lezione n. 15: ARP and ICMP  Vai alla lezione